Check for HTTPS: A secure site’s URL should begin with "https" rather than "http". The "s" stands for secure and indicates that your data is encrypted.
Verify SSL Certificates: Look for a padlock icon near the browser’s address bar. Clicking it can reveal more about the site’s security.
Use Website Checkers: Tools like Google Safe Browsing or Norton Safe Web can scan URLs for malware or phishing scams. The domain www
Avoid Suspicious Links: Be wary of sites that use strange characters or misspelled words in the URL, which are often used to mimic well-known sites.
